Output e8415c59b73488794d3389cb83f6130d3ebcd3e0f421b5a3494074eb49835589:0

value
123065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ea1f8f9bf292190150ec0bc1af401fd832463452 OP_EQUAL
address
3P2wrKv62uv6gRWce3QYLqAyFPcXnViC6t
transaction
e8415c59b73488794d3389cb83f6130d3ebcd3e0f421b5a3494074eb49835589
confirmations
308809
spent
true